Completed BRRRR! And a good one!
Investment Info:
Single-family residence buy & hold investment.
Purchase price: $75,000
Cash invested: $53,000
Full BRRRR project from beginning to end and my 1st deal!
Went probably too well for my 1st deal
What made you interested in investing in this type of deal?
Cash Flow, Equity and long term appreciation.
How did you find this deal and how did you negotiate it?
Listed on MLS at $95,500
Jumped on it day one offering $90,000 with just 12 day inspection contingency.
Offer accepted due to fewest contingencies.
During inspection found multiple additional issues and negotiated price down to $75K
How did you finance this deal?
Private Money for purchase and original Rehab Budget of $35K
How did you add value to the deal?
Extensive rehab of home and property.
It was practically a junk yard.
What was the outcome?
Went $23K over budget on rehab!
Refinanced after 6 months with $190K Appraisal.
Pulled 75% LTV out leaving me with about $5K in the deal
Renting for $1800/month with cash flow of about $350 after accounting for about 30% in Expenses
I'm self managing and both Maint and Cap ex should be minimal over next couple of years due to extent of rehab.
Lessons learned? Challenges?
Don't be afraid to renegotiate purchase price when you find issues during due diligence. The numbers have to make sense and sellers will often be willing to work with you rather than start over with someone else who will likely just find the same issues.
